Output 2eb0fc00284aa4db2e70c651bcbda4544cd9f0ecfbe5cc397851e000012ba19e:6

value
77643
script pubkey
OP_0 OP_PUSHBYTES_20 d6fafe6a1666561f8c199e52e3b24cfd073138bb
address
bc1q6ma0u6skvetplrqenefw8vjvl5rnzw9mczeup5
transaction
2eb0fc00284aa4db2e70c651bcbda4544cd9f0ecfbe5cc397851e000012ba19e
confirmations
104363
spent
true